Maria Cherwick’s career spans from symphony orchestras, to touring internationally with her Ukrainian speed-folk band, The Kubasonics. Originally from the Canadian Prairies, Maria’s studies and career eventually brought her to St. John's Newfoundland, where she is currently based. She holds a Bachelor of Music from Brandon University and a Masters of Music from Memorial University of Newfoundland, and has performed, toured and held leadership positions with the Newfoundland Symphony Orchestra, National Youth Orchestra of Canada, and National Academy Orchestra.  

Twice named MusicNL “Side Musician of the Year” as well as “Celtic/Traditional Artist of the Year”, Maria maintains a busy performing schedule, dividing her time between several country, folk and bluegrass bands, and is highly sought after as a session musician. 

In 2020, Maria published Home From Away, an illustrated book of original fiddle tunes as well as an accompanying CD, and is thrilled to release her first full album this year with her band Jockey Special. With Jockey Special, Maria blends original compositions, traditional fiddle tunes, classical repertoire, and more, creating a unique and modern voice in traditional music.
